Output 70adaef7294a25737388b7c25d1f801224451e81c20dfbcbbfa89ad5be07e4d6:6

value
503900
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c2d54e442c7606fa85d4b2f3b6749e97d7ae5f27 OP_EQUAL
address
3KTCYVzRM44PgwHJufZrbJdgfTHTco9Nup
transaction
70adaef7294a25737388b7c25d1f801224451e81c20dfbcbbfa89ad5be07e4d6
spent
true